BitMine's publicly disclosed Ether holdings reveal a significant strategic position in Ethereum's staking ecosystem, with over 2 million ETH actively staked and total holdings exceeding 4.2 million tokens. This represents approximately 3.5% of Ethereum's outstanding supply, positioning the firm as a major institutional participant in network validation. The scale of these holdings suggests substantial operational capacity and long-term confidence in Ethereum's proof-of-stake transition.
Analytically, the reported $164 million in projected annual staking revenue indicates robust yield generation potential from institutional-grade staking operations. This revenue projection, derived from current staking rewards and network participation rates, highlights the economic viability of large-scale ETH staking strategies.
